データ型を有利に使用したい:
select 115949833 / 1000000.0-- 115.949833000 を返します
プレ>その後、仕様に合わせて丸めたり切り捨てたりできます。
除数に小数点を追加すると、この操作の出力が
numeric
に昇格します データ型の優先順位 のルールに従って .更新
テスト データごとに、次のようなクエリを使用できます。
select cast(Latitude / 1000000.0 as decimal(10, 6)) as Latitude , cast(Longitude / 1000000.0 as decimal(10, 6)) as Longitudefrom MyTable/*戻り値:Latitude Longitude36.158500 115.94983336.340000 115.91466736.153488 115.944875*/コード> プレ>